New Orleans EMBA - Facilities

The Stewart Center for Executive Education and EMBA facilities reside in Goldring/Woldenberg Hall II, a four-story, state-of-the-art facility that sits adjacent to Goldring/Woldenberg Hall.  Built in 2003, the facility includes comfortable, case-method style classrooms with data ports and electrical outlets at each seat,  network printers, and state-of-the-art presentation and projection equipment.  The Executive MBA dining room, lounge, and conference room are reserved for EMBA meals, breaks, and meetings on class days.  

Lillian A. and Robert L. Turchin Library
The Turchin Library is a modern business library that meets the comprehensive research needs of students, faculty, and staff and provides an excellent setting for individual and group study and research. Its extensive informational and reference resources include over 35,000 volumes, 700 journals, and a number of electronic databases, such as Dow-Jones, ABI/Inform, Disclosure, National Trade Databank, Compustat, and Business and Industry, for business periodical research and corporate information retrieval. The Turchin Library offers online access to an extensive list of periodicals, services, and databases. Enrolled students can access information from these databases via computer from virtually anywhere.

Media Services
Audiovisual support and production assistance is available to students for developing business presentation skills.  The media services group offers a television studio, full production and editing capabilities, a viewing room, graphics processing, and computer- and video-projection equipment for classroom use.

Management Technology Center
Pentium-class Compaq multimedia workstations running the Windows NT operating system offer students access to a variety of Windows-based software applications, as well as Tulane's RS/6000 UNIX servers, Freeman School servers, and the Internet.
